Anthony Joshua has spoken about his ambition to become a two time heavyweight champion of the world as he sets to battle Andy Ruiz in a rematch.
The first bout saw Andy Ruiz knock out the British-Nigerian in the seventh round at the Madison Square Garden in New York to emerge the new heavyweight champion.
A rematch is being contemplated to take place either in November or December.
If the fights holds in November, the venue will be at the Madison Square Garden which Anthony Joshua has been advised to avoid. He has been told to opt for the December option which will take place at Principality Stadium in Cardiff, Wales .
